I Call My Grandpa Papa

by Ashley Wolff

On This Page

Description

Students respond, in rhyming text, to their teacher's question about what each calls his or her grandfather, offering examples of things they like to do together. Includes a list of "grandfather names from around the world."

This book displays the special bond that a child has with his or her grandfather. Children admire their grandfathers and have a friendship with them that they do not share with anyone else. It also shows children that there are many different types of grandfathers. Children call their grandfathers all different names and do different things and have different traditions with their grandparents. In the book, each page had a grandfather/grandchild pair and the grandchild had a different name for their grandfather on each page. This will give readers a greater respect and awareness for differences.
